Laurens Boekhorst and Tonci Galic from Kabisa (https://www.kabisa.nl/)organize a workshop on machine learning with Ruby. Machine learning enables software to adapt to new or different situations. The information is taken from previous situations and machine learning is used for analysis and pattern recognition. Algorithms draft new rules so that it better responds to new situations - artificial intelligence.

But how do you start?

Experience shows that you do not have to be a mathematician to apply machine learning.

The hands-on workshop focuses on text classification. You are about to evaluate texts from the Twitter API on positive or negative feelings. Attention is paid to the training, classification and evaluation of the algorithm. The workshop is designed for software developers who are interested in an introduction to machine learning and may have some knowledge of Ruby. After the workshop you will have the tools to machine learning to apply in practice.
